The Machu Picchu Full Day Tour is a unique experience that will allow you to explore one of the greatest wonders of the world. This journey begins early in the morning with a transfer from your hotel in Cusco to the train station in Ollantaytambo, located in the Sacred Valley. From there, you will board a panoramic train that will take you to Aguas Calientes, the gateway town to Machu Picchu. Along the way, you will enjoy stunning views of the Urubamba River and the surrounding Andean mountains, making the adventure begin even before you arrive.

Upon arrival in Aguas Calientes, you will board a bus that will take you to the entrance of Machu Picchu, located at 2,400 meters (7,874 feet) above sea level. Once at the Inca Citadel, you will be welcomed by an expert guide who will lead you through its most iconic monuments, such as the Temple of the Sun, the Main Square, and the famous agricultural terraces. You will admire the impressive architecture of this ancient city, surrounded by breathtaking natural landscapes.

During the guided tour, you will learn about the history and mysteries of Machu Picchu, one of the greatest achievements of the Inca civilization. You will have time to take photos, explore the corners of the citadel, and enjoy the fresh air and the unique energy of the place.

After exploring Machu Picchu, you will descend by bus back to Aguas Calientes, where you can have lunch and relax while enjoying the charm of the town. Finally, you will board the train back to Ollantaytambo, and from there take tourist transportation that will bring you back to Cusco, arriving at your hotel depending on the train schedule.

Machu Picchu Full Day

We will pick you up from your hotel in Cusco one hour before your train departure time and drive you to the train station located in Poroy (30 minutes away). There, you will board a “PERURAIL” company train and start your journey towards the town of Aguas Calientes (2,000 meters above sea level), a trip lasting approximately 4 hours.

Upon arrival at Aguas Calientes station, you will have some free time to explore the town, grab a snack, and wait until 11:30 AM to head to the bus station. You will ascend about 400 meters on a zigzagging road for 30 minutes to reach the incredible world wonder, the “Sanctuary of Machu Picchu,” known as “The Lost City of the Incas.”

  • Route: Cusco – Poroy – Aguas Calientes – Machu Picchu
  • Distance traveled: Approximately 90 km by train
  • Highest altitude: 2,400 meters (Machu Picchu)
  • Lowest altitude: 2,000 meters (Aguas Calientes)
  • Difficulty: Easy
Machu Picchu Guided Tour

The guided tour officially begins at 12:00 PM at the Machu Picchu entrance. You will pass the control point where your entrance ticket will be checked. From there, the excursion through the citadel starts. You will visit the main areas of the ancient city, including the Main Square, the Circular Tower, the Sacred Solar Clock, the Royal Quarters, the Temple of the Three Windows, and the cemeteries. The guided tour will last over two hours.

After the guided visit, you will have free time to continue exploring the citadel, or if you prefer, to have lunch at the Sanctuary Lodge Hotel (not included), or return to Aguas Calientes to have lunch at one of the various restaurants.

  • Tour duration: Approximately 2.5 hours
  • Important sites visited: Main Square, Temple of the Sun, Intihuatana, Temple of the Three Windows, Agricultural Terraces, Sacred Rock
Return to Cusco

In the afternoon, you will board the return train (please be at the station 30 minutes before your train’s departure time). The return journey follows the same route as the trip to Aguas Calientes. Upon arrival at the Poroy station, our staff will be waiting to transfer you back to your hotel in Cusco.
